Comparison of pre-treatment with different diluted sufentanil in reducing propofol injection pain in gastrointestinal endoscopy: A randomized controlled study.
<h4>Background</h4>This study aimed to investigate the efficacy of pre-treatment with different concentrations of sufentanil in mitigating propofol injection-induced pain.<h4>Methods</h4>This study included 421 patients who were scheduled for gastrointestinal endoscopy betwee...
